Distance between Santiago de Cuba, Cuba and Gisborne, New Zealand

12770 km = 7935 miles

We assume a spherical Earth as a close approximation of the true shape of the Earth (an oblate spheroid). The distance is calculated as great-circle or orthodromic distance between city centres on the surface of a sphere.
